Medical Park Goztepe Hospital is a trusted healthcare provider for Minimally Invasive Hip Replacement, offering advanced hip replacement surgery supported by experienced orthopedic surgeons and modern medical infrastructure. Established in 2005, the JCI accredited hospital is situated in Istanbul, Turkey and has 293 beds.

Minimally Invasive Hip Replacement is an alternative surgical approach for selected patients who require replacement of a severely damaged hip joint. Smaller incisions and specialised surgical techniques are used to access the joint while, where appropriate, limiting disruption to surrounding soft tissues. Depending on the patient's condition, the damaged femoral head and acetabular surface are replaced with prosthetic components. Preoperative imaging and clinical assessment help determine suitability, while rehabilitation supports recovery of hip function.

Medicana Konya Hospital provides specialised Minimally Invasive Hip Replacement with a focus on precise implant placement, reduced soft-tissue disruption, patient safety, and functional recovery. Established in 2012, the JCI hospital is located in Konya, Turkey and operates 223 beds with modern orthopedic infrastructure.

Minimally Invasive Hip Replacement is designed to replace a damaged hip joint through a less extensive surgical approach in appropriately selected patients. It may be used for severe osteoarthritis, rheumatoid arthritis, fractures, or other conditions causing advanced hip joint damage. Doctors evaluate the patient's symptoms, joint condition, bone quality, and overall health before surgery. Following the procedure, early mobilisation, physiotherapy, and structured rehabilitation help patients regain hip strength and movement and progressively return to normal activities.
